Transaction 25790e8e26538e6bbb36dbf83077447cba121b95017bc7db2b0ebed77268ce13

1 Input
2 Outputs
  • 25790e8e26538e6bbb36dbf83077447cba121b95017bc7db2b0ebed77268ce13:0
  • value  27000
    address  3M73QThWAdBmrqfoTLqz2TzeAaLkqDV4im
  • 25790e8e26538e6bbb36dbf83077447cba121b95017bc7db2b0ebed77268ce13:1
  • value  78111050
    address  bc1qe9nagya0tvfhvymt8sejwedlukwq4a094h6ht9